Done out first track day at Bedford had a great day but found there was loads of body roll so looking into a rear anti roll bar seen a white line one but sizes go from 22mm to 24mm does the size make a difference ?

FBP1

506 posts

155 months

Thursday 20th March 2014
quotequote all
Yes - thicker is stiffer and so resists roll more. Basically the thicker you go on the rear end the more oversteer you will get.

You haven't said what else you might have done- but if nothing else then I'd go for a 22mm if I was you and solid drop links too.

After that it's a slippery slope - if original bushes then they'll be shot - new bushes/ lower ball joints make a big difference.

I have a classic (p1) with 24mm eibachs arbs front and back, which would normally be too much for a classic and would promote understeer through being too stiff but it also has exetc dampers, new bushes, drop links, etc, and is running circa 500BHP through a Dccd so it is still entertaining biggrin
